I am haveing a problem accessing my fault codes in mode 2 for while the engine is running, how exactly do you do this on a 91 KA24DE, i can only get the mode 2 to work with the engine off, and all i get is a code 55 which is "normal operation", when the engine is rumming i should also see a O2 sensor light flashing 5 times in 10 sec. but i get nothing at all. can someone please tell me the trick to this, my car stalls when i start it and there is something wrong, but i cant get any fault codes or lights with the engine running. i just need the proper sequence to how the code reading works

first the car must be at operating temp. Mode 1 mixture control. Mode 2 O2 signal Mode 3 trouble codes Mode 4 closed throttle switch Mode 5 real time failures (if present)

Modes 1&2 are done at 2000 rpms watch the lights and dont worry about counting them just that the flash pretty steady like equal time off as compared to on. Mode 3 flashes codes as you have figured out Mode 4 tap the throttle pedal the light should come on when barley stepping on the gas pedal. Mode 5 is done either driving the car or just idleing it will start flashing if a failure is detected and wont do anything if the computer doesnt see a problem.

If you got the code 55, that means you made it to Mode 3 and bypassed Mode 2. If I recall, you can get to Mode 3 with the key in the on position and the car doesn't even have to be on, correct?

Regardless, if you're getting a code 55, that means the problem is not one of the ECU error codes. Check for fuel, spark, and compression.
